6U VMEbus SBCs

Tuesday, 01 July, 2008 | Supplied by: Metromatics Pty Ltd


GE Fanuc has announced the V7768 and V7769 6U VMEbus single board computers.

Both have the Intel Core 2 Duo processor operating at 2.16 GHz and the Mobile Intel 945GME Express Chipset. The dual slot V7769, which provides dual serial-attached SCSI connectors on the front panel, can optionally be configured with an onboard 2.5" SATA hard drive.

Three PCI-X PMC slots allow maximum user-defined connectivity. The single slot V7768 can also be expanded via the PMC237 mezzanine board to provide legacy PMC functionality.

The V7768 and V7769 are the first products from the company to use dual core processors in conjunction with the Universe II PCI-to-VME bridge from Tundra Semiconductor.

This provides not only an easy, software-compatible upgrade path for existing users of the VME64-based V7750, V7751, V7805 and V7851, but also a range of solutions that offers a choice in terms of price/performance.

Up to 4 MB of level 2 cache and up to 2 GB of DDR2 SDRAM are provided by each board as are two gigabit ethernet ports via the front panel.

Two SATA ports, two serial ports, four USB 2.0 ports and PS/2 mouse/keyboard ports are alarms standard. Operating system support is provided for Windows XP, Vista, VxWorks and Linux.
